The SAKURA Pigma Micron Fine Pen in black features an ultra-fine 0.15mm tip delivering precise, archival-quality, quick-drying ink ideal for detailed drawing, writing, and professional artwork.

It’s wonderful what were once incredibly fussy drafting pens are now so easy to use ! And i love the .003.The pens always work well. The ink is water proof. The nib does not clog Fantastic

I've been using Pigma pens since the late 1980's, owing to the quality of the ink that's reminiscent of offset printed material. .003 pens are now scarcer than hen's teeth, as what art and stationery stores there are no longer carry them (they had been about a year or two ago), and I use them to write super small in certain situations. In short, I can't recommend them highly enough.
